Oxford Royale seeks an HR Advisor to oversee the full-cycle employment relationship for permanent staff and over 500 seasonal workers. This role entails managing onboarding processes, ensuring compliance with HR regulations, and supporting employee relations.
The ideal candidate will have significant HR experience, strong writing and interpersonal skills, and the ability to adapt to changing workloads.
This fixed-term contract offers 32 days of holiday per year, a company pension scheme, and potential hybrid working arrangements.
